About HVP

Founded in 1996 when Bansi Lal split from the INC; his campaign against prohibition drove the party to a plurality in the 1996 Haryana Assembly election, and he formed a minority government as Chief Minister for a third time, as part of the NDA. The party collapsed afterward and merged back into the INC in October 2004.

Key leaders
  • Bansi Lal — founder; Chief Minister of Haryana, 1996–1999 (his third CM term)
